A mixed fibre is where one type of yarn is mixed with at least one other in fabric production . A common example is the mix of cotton yarns with Lycra yarns to give extra stretch and comfort to denim jeans, fitted shirts and swimwear.

What is blended fibres Class 8?

Blended fibres are fibres that are obtained by blending natural fibres with synthetic fibres . These fibres have mixed properties of both the fibres involved in its production. For example, polycot is obtained by blending cotton with polyester.

Is Terrycot mixed fibre?

Terrycot is fibre which is made by mixing two fibres . Terrycot is a blended fabric made of terylene and cotton .

What are the reasons for blending fibres?

Blending is accomplished before spinning and is performed to impart such desirable characteristics as strength or durability , to reduce cost by combining expensive fibres with less costly types, or to achieve special colour or texture effects. Fabrics made from such fibres are called blends.

Why do we combine fibres for 8th class?

Blending is the combining of different fibres together intimately to achieve a desired product characteristic . Blends can influence colouring, strength, softness, absorbency, ease of washing, resistance to wrinkling, ease of spinning, cost, etc.

Is polyester A fibre?

Polyester is a synthetic petroleum-based fibre , and is therefore a non-renewable carbon-intensive resource. Nearly 70 million barrels of oil are used each year to make polyester around the world, which is now the most commonly used fiber in making clothes.
